Cypherpunk Makes Major Zcash Bet as Privacy Coins Surge Against Market Downturn

The cryptocurrency landscape shifted dramatically in late 2025, with privacy-focused digital assets emerging as a rare bright spot during a broader market downturn. Cypherpunk Technologies, a publicly-listed firm, has substantially increased its stake in Zcash (ZEC), signaling institutional confidence in the privacy coin thesis even as the broader market faced significant headwinds.

Cypherpunk Technologies Expands Its ZEC Position

Cypherpunk Technologies executed a major acquisition of 56,418 ZEC tokens for approximately $29 million, translating to an average entry price near $514 per coin. This strategic purchase brought the company’s cumulative holdings to approximately 1.76% of the total Zcash network supply as of late December 2025. The move underscores the firm’s conviction that privacy infrastructure remains fundamentally undervalued in surveillance-conscious markets.

Will McEvoy, leading Cypherpunk Technologies as CEO, articulated the company’s investment thesis bluntly: privacy represents a grossly underpriced asset in a world of pervasive digital monitoring. The company’s ongoing accumulation strategy at current price levels reflects this long-term conviction. By building such a substantial network position, Cypherpunk is effectively making a bet that privacy becomes an increasingly central concern for individuals and institutions seeking financial confidentiality.

Privacy Sector Outperforms While Broader Crypto Falters

The privacy coin sector experienced remarkable strength, gaining approximately 16% during the late December period while most cryptocurrency categories faced brutal sell-offs. During the same timeframe, AI-related tokens, decentralized finance protocols, and speculative meme coins collectively declined between 60% and 90% in market value—highlighting a stark divergence in market sentiment.

Zcash itself demonstrated exceptional resilience, with the token’s one-year performance reaching 484.05%, though recent months have brought greater volatility. The current price of $223.13 reflects a significant pullback from December’s highs, with the token experiencing a 12.33% decline over the past week. The $3.70 billion market capitalization represents a substantial ecosystem, though considerably down from the $8.8 billion valuation at year-end 2025.

Leading investment firms including Andreessen Horowitz and Grayscale have publicly highlighted privacy’s structural advantages, particularly through confidential transaction mechanisms and expanding network effects. These technological foundations distinguish Zcash from transparent blockchain networks. The privacy coin debate remains contested within the community, with advocates comparing its approach favorably to alternatives like Monero, each protocol offering distinct trade-offs between privacy implementation and ecosystem maturity.
